  • Summer at Sozo — Parable of the Sower

    30/06/2019 Duration: 42min

    Join us this week as Ps Jason teaches from the the famous passage “The Parable of the Sower”. This passage gives us some incredible insight about what happens when God SPEAKS INTO A SPACE… it reveals to us how people respond and relate to God’s word when He speaks. As we will see, some people resist it, some reject it, and some receive it. And to those who respond to God’s word in faith and obedience they will experience a beautiful Life… or to put it in Jesus terms, the harvest of their life will be greater than anything they can imagine.
